As part of decomposing the Bramblewick monolith, the user module now owns all account-recovery flows. Reviewers should note that password resets route through the new Lintel service, while legacy sessions remain in the monolith until Q3. If the Lintel admin console becomes unreachable, operators fall back to the break-glass procedure: connect to the recovery shell and authenticate with the passphrase. The current passphrase is shown below.

recovery phrase for tafog-baduf: holeth-briix-beldor-briiel

Hey support folks — quick note on the Tillby CSV import wizard. If a customer's import stalls on step two, it's almost always a delimiter mismatch; have them pick "auto-detect" and retry. For stuck sandbox accounts, you can trigger a reset from the admin panel yourself. The reset prompt will ask for the team recovery passphrase, shown just below.

unlock words, hahaf-fajeg: quenmir-belius

Handover note for dispatch — from Teo to Ilsa. The Skylark-4 survey drone came back from the Harrowfen mapping job with a cracked gimbal mount and is booked for servicing at Fenwick Aeroworks. Battery packs are removed and stored separately per transport rules; ship only the airframe in the foam case. Fenwick expects it Wednesday morning and will call when diagnostics finish. Keep the spare props here — they don't need them. The confidential courier hand-over instruction follows.

courier memo of bawef-kaguf: the briion quenox courier leaves the tamdor aldius joreth belion julir joreth wenix pelath ledger at gate 7145 under passcode 571533

Action item from the Quillbin upload incident: our encoding sniffer assumed UTF-8 whenever the byte-order mark was missing, so a batch of Latin-1 exports from the Harrowgate office turned into mojibake soup downstream. We need to swap in proper charset detection with a confidence threshold, and reject ambiguous files instead of guessing. Owner: ingest squad, target next release. Don't reinvent this — Priya already wrote up the detection library comparison and the test corpus we should use, all on the internal design page.

wiki page, baguf-kahap: https://confluence.tolvaqsys.internal/browse/display/projects/8d5f528f